Why Trump has reversed course on IRS cuts

Published August 28, 2025 6:00am ET



Earlier this year, Commerce Secretary Howard Lutnick announced that President Donald Trump had a new strategy for funding the federal government: an External Revenue Service. “[The President’s] plan is very simple: to abolish the Internal Revenue Service and let all the outsiders pay,” he told Fox News in February.

The “outsiders,” according to Lutnick, were foreign nations, which he claimed would effectively fund the government through the tariffs they paid. This, went the tale, would make the Internal Revenue Service irrelevant.
